Self-hosted full-stack application running on a k3s cluster.
Provides authenticated access and internal routing for services, with a lightweight vanilla JavaScript frontend.
Overview
Hound is designed as a foundational service for self-hosted infrastructure.
It combines a backend API with a minimal frontend, deployed Kubernetes-native and secured via cluster-aware authentication.
Features
Full-stack application (API + frontend)
Vanilla JavaScript frontend (no framework)
Authenticated access to internal services
Kubernetes-native deployment (k3s)
Environment-driven configuration
Tech Stack
Backend: Node.js / TypeScript
Frontend: Vanilla JavaScript, HTML, CSS
Runtime: Docker
Orchestration: k3s (Kubernetes)
Auth: Token-based
CI/CD: GitHub Actions
